Duck meat odor?
« on: October 17, 2010, 06:21:45 PM »
My dad brought some west side ducks home today from a successful hunt this morning. As soon as he got home we processed them and put them in the fridge.. These ducks smell like nothing I've ever smelled.. Almost like a mix of mold and ammonia.. I've cleaned a lot of ducks and have never smelled anything like this. Its not like a rotten meat smell or anything, and the meat isn't discolored at all.


Would you eat these ducks? I currently have them trimmed up and soaking in salt water.. I guess I will decide in the morning.

Re: Duck meat odor?
« Reply #10 on: October 19, 2010, 12:20:24 PM »
THe ones I shot had no smell- valley ducks no sewer plants close by. Worst ever was when I used to hunt Wallula every weekend. Early season ducks would fly right off the IBP waste ponds down to the flats. Open those guys up when it was 70 degrees out and WHOOOLLLYYY CRAPPP they could turn your stomach and make your mouth start watering bad.....
